CONSOLE ERROR: Access to resource at '' from origin '' has been blocked by CORS policy: No 'Access-Control-Allow-Origin' header is present on the requested resource.
CONSOLE ERROR: Access to resource at '' from origin '' has been blocked by CORS policy: The 'Access-Control-Allow-Origin' header has a value 'http://some.other.origin:80' that is not equal to the supplied origin.
Test that basic EventSource cross-origin requests fail until they are allowed by the Access-Control-Allow-Origin header.
On success, you will see a series of "PASS" messages, followed by "TEST COMPLETE".
PASS es = new EventSource("") did not throw exception.
PASS es.withCredentials is false
PASS es.readyState is es.CLOSED
PASS count != 3 && count != 4 is true
PASS es = new EventSource("") did not throw exception.
PASS es.withCredentials is false
PASS es.readyState is es.CLOSED
PASS count != 3 && count != 4 is true
PASS es = new EventSource("") did not throw exception.
PASS es.withCredentials is false
PASS evt.origin.indexOf('') === 0 is true
PASS == 'DATA1' && evt.lastEventId == '77' is true
PASS count is 4
PASS evt.origin.indexOf('') === 0 is true
PASS count is 4
PASS successfullyParsed is true